Affected Products
Captopril Tablets, USP, 50 mg, 30 Tablets, Rx Only, Dist. By: Wockhardt USA LLC, Parsippany, NJ 07054, Packaged By: Blenheim Pharmacal Inc. North Blenheim, NY 12131, NDC 10544-175-30, MFG: 64679-904-02
Quantity: 166 bottles
Why Was This Recalled?
cGMP Deviations; products being recalled in response to a recall notice from the manufacturer, Wockhardt Limited, following a FDA inspection which noted inadequate investigation of market complaints, resulting in unsuccessful identification of root causes, and the investigation not being expanded to prevent repeat failure
Where Was This Sold?
Indiana
